The Vegetarian Agenda--How to Push It
Hypothetically, if you wished to plant the notion in someone's mind that the vegetarian lifestyle is a tolerable alternative to omnivoraciousness, with which vegetarian dish would you seduce your mark?
I have often watched militant attitudes mellow after I served Mollie Katzen's Gado Gado: peanut sauce drizzled luxuriously over crisp golden cubes of fried tofu, a concentric rainbow of raw and steamed vegetables, and sunshine yellow turmeric rice.
But nothing impresses the neighborhood children except for homemade pesto pizza and Nutella-soymilk cocoa.
